Rothstein But where had this ideaWhat happens in our teaching and learning when we put communities first, when we begin with their concerns and move forward together, in solidarity, to build more just, collective futures together? This timely book expands our understandings of culturally sustaining pedagogies (CSPs). Written by an international and intergenerational collective of educators, researchers, and community organizers, the book offers needed future directions in the field
